Insights for Sector 8, Sonipat Real Estate Market
Sector 8 in Sonipat presents an evolving real estate landscape, marked by an average asking price of ₹5,947 per sq ft. Over the past quarters, the market has shown a dynamic trajectory; while the location rate in March 2025 was not available, it saw a significant recovery to ₹5,726 per sq ft by December 2025, following a dip in September 2025. This indicates a responsive market, with potential for growth. The property market in Sector 8 is predominantly driven by the apartment segment, reflecting the overall average price and registering a 3.86% price appreciation. For buyers seeking immediate occupancy, ready-to-move units are available at an average of ₹5,054 per sq ft, showing a 2.26% change, offering convenience and quick possession. Comparing with neighboring areas, Sector 8 maintains a significantly higher average rate than Sector 10, which stands at ₹3,627 per sq ft, highlighting Sector 8's premium positioning. Leading projects such as Parker White Lily, with an average rate of ₹5,775 per sq ft and a 6.87% increase, along with Omaxe City Plots and Apex Green, define the aspirational end of the market, offering diverse options to potential buyers.

Property Price Trends in Sector 8, Sonipat
The asking price trends in Sector 8, Sonipat, have shown notable volatility over the last few quarters. After an initial micromarket rate of ₹4,319 per sq ft in March 2025, the location rate rebounded from ₹5,378 per sq ft in September 2025 to reach ₹5,726 per sq ft by December 2025. This indicates a dynamic market with periods of both decline and recovery, reflecting evolving demand and supply dynamics.
The real estate market in Sector 8, Sonipat, is primarily characterized by its apartment segment. Apartments here command an average price of ₹5,947 per sq ft, having experienced a modest but steady 3.86% increase. This segment forms the backbone of the property offerings, catering to the majority of residential buyers in the area.
For buyers seeking immediate occupancy in Sector 8, Sonipat, ready-to-move properties are a viable option. Currently, there are 4 such units available, with an average price of ₹5,054 per sq ft. This segment has seen a slight positive change of 2.26%, offering a convenient choice for those looking to settle in without delay.
Within Sonipat, Sector 8 commands a premium position, with properties averaging ₹5,947 per sq ft, reflecting a significant 10.58% increase. This makes it a considerably more expensive locality when compared to its neighbor, Sector 10, which stands at a lower average of ₹3,627 per sq ft. The substantial price difference highlights Sector 8's desirability and perceived value in the regional real estate landscape.
Project and Developer Insights
Leading the premium segment in Sector 8, Sonipat, Parker White Lily sets a benchmark with an average asking rate of ₹5,775 per sq ft, having seen a 6.87% increase. Other notable developments include Omaxe City Plots, priced at ₹5,000 per sq ft, and Apex Green at ₹4,960 per sq ft. Omaxe Heights Sonipat also contributes to the market with rates averaging ₹4,480 per sq ft, showcasing a range of options for discerning buyers in the locality.
